The Compact Solution for Modern Kitchens
Underbench fridges are designed to fit seamlessly beneath countertops, providing an efficient way to store perishable items without taking up valuable floor space. Unlike traditional upright fridges, these compact units make it possible to keep workspaces clutter-free while maintaining easy access to key ingredients.
Recent surveys indicate that more than 60% of commercial kitchens are reducing their physical footprint while striving for the same or greater productivity. This shift highlights the growing need for functional solutions like underbench refrigeration.
Why Underbench Fridges Are on the Rise
1. Space Optimization
Underbench fridges make every inch of your kitchen count. By integrating them into your counter space, you can free up room for additional appliances, prep areas, or storage units. This feature is especially beneficial for kitchens in smaller establishments, like cafés or food trucks, where space is at a premium.
2. Enhanced Workflow Efficiency
Having refrigerated items directly under your workstation minimizes unnecessary movements. Chefs and kitchen staff save time by accessing ingredients without walking across the kitchen to reach a conventional fridge. A more streamlined workflow translates to faster service times and improved staff productivity.
3. Versatility and Customization
Modern underbench fridges come in a variety of sizes, capacities, and configurations. Whether you need multiple compartments, adjustable shelving, or specific temperature zones, manufacturers now offer customization options to meet unique kitchen needs.

Key Factors When Choosing an Underbench Fridge
1. Storage Capacity
Choosing the right size is vital to balancing storage needs with available space. Consider your kitchen’s daily requirements and opt for a fridge that fits both your volume needs and physical space.
2. Energy Efficiency
Energy-efficient appliances are a must for cost-conscious businesses. Look out for models with high energy ratings, as these can cut electricity bills while reducing your kitchen’s environmental impact.
3. Maintenance
A unit that’s easy to clean and maintain ensures durability and keeps your kitchen hygienic. Underbench fridges with removable shelves and accessible components make routine maintenance easier.
